Hotel Meridiana is located in the heart of the historic centre of Sirmione, the village that stretches like a strip of land into Lake Garda, just a few steps from the main square and the alleys leading up to the Castle. The area is pedestrian and lively, with shops, ice cream parlours and restaurants animating the streets from morning onwards.
The shores of the lake can be reached in about five minutes on foot, as can the Terme di Catullo, 200 metres from the hotel. The Sirmione Castle – Rocca Scaligera, a 13th-century fortress overlooking the entrance to the village, is just 500 metres away, while the Grottoes of Catullus, the remains of a Roman villa with panoramic views over the lake, are about 550 metres away. Those arriving by train can use Desenzano del Garda-Sirmione station, about 6 km away.
The central location makes it easy to get around on foot for most sightseeing. In summer, the lake is ideal for swimming and boat trips to the beaches of Lido delle Bionde and Jamaica Beach, both a few hundred metres away; in cooler months, Sirmione remains pleasant to explore with walks along the Scaliger walls and visits to the historic sites of the centre, such as the Parco della Rimembranza and the War Memorial, both about 200 metres from the hotel.
